Abstract

The construction of an intelligent teaching environment is conducive to the improvement of the quality of sports teaching in colleges and universities, and teaching behavior recognition is one of the important means to create and realize an intelligent environment of education. This paper develops an intelligent sports teaching method for colleges and universities based on a preliminary analysis of sports teaching behavior recognition. The method is applied to teaching physical education in a university, and experimental tests are carried out on three dimensions: students' physical fitness, learning interest, and changes in physical test scores. After the training and validation results on the experimental dataset, it was shown that the improved M-LSTM model proposed in this paper has a good recognition rate. In the change of physical learning interest, students' physical learning motivation, physical skill learning, after-school physical activity, and physical attention under intelligent teaching are significantly higher than that of traditional teaching methods. It can be concluded that the intelligent physical education teaching method proposed in this paper has good practical effects on the teaching environment in colleges and universities.
